Cash Cab: Win Money While Taking a Ride

Cash Cab is a show on the Discovery Channel that gives people the opportunity to win money while being driven to their destination. Unsuspecting people hail a cab assuming they are entering a normal cab. Upon entry, they are greeted by the host (driver), Ben Bailey. He informs them of the rules, and if they agree to play, the game begins as soon as they enter traffic. Easy questions at the beginning are worth $25, and they gradually increase in difficulty. Harder questions are worth $50 and $100. Contestants are given the opportunity to use 2 “shout outs” if they don’t know the answer. They can call a friend or pull over and ask someone on the street. They are allowed to miss two questions, but three strikes and they must get out of the cab at that location.
